Role overview

The Programme Delivery Manager will be accountable for the delivery of complex digital, data and technology products and services at AWTG. The role focuses on managing programmes delivered by multiple teams, balancing delivery priorities, removing blockers and ensuring that high-risk work is planned, governed and communicated effectively. You will work with multidisciplinary teams across software engineering, cloud, data, AI, product, QA and client delivery to create practical outcomes for clients and end users.

Key responsibilities

  • Oversee complex programmes made up of multiple products, services or workstreams, coordinating delivery across multidisciplinary teams.
  • Manage dependencies, risks, blockers, commercial constraints, budgets and people or resource priorities across the programme.
  • Maintain delivery momentum by planning beyond individual product delivery, identifying cross-team dependencies and ensuring teams have confidence in delivery plans.
  • Act as the initial escalation point for programme delivery issues, including high-risk stakeholder, commercial and delivery challenges.
  • Balance competing objectives and support the redeployment of people and resources as priorities change.
  • Support programme leadership by translating programme vision into workable delivery plans, governance, reporting and measurable outcomes.
  • Coach delivery managers and promote effective Agile, Lean and continuous improvement practices across teams.

Essential skills and experience

  • Significant experience managing complex digital, data or technology programmes involving multiple teams or workstreams.
  • Expert understanding of Agile and Lean practices, with the ability to tailor delivery approaches through the product or service life cycle.
  • Strong commercial and financial management experience, including budgets, supplier relationships, contracts and value for money.
  • Ability to communicate complex or high-risk topics clearly to senior technical and non-technical stakeholders.
  • Proven ability to manage risks, dependencies and blockers while maintaining delivery momentum in complex environments.
  • Experience coaching delivery managers and improving delivery processes across teams or departments.

Desirable skills and experience

  • Experience delivering programmes for public-sector, regulated or high-assurance clients.
  • Experience leading programmes that include cloud platforms, data products, AI solutions or software engineering delivery.
  • Experience establishing programme governance, delivery assurance, reporting frameworks and escalation routes.

What success looks like

  • Complex programmes are delivered in a controlled, transparent and outcome-focused way.
  • Risks, dependencies, commercial issues and blockers are visible, managed early and escalated appropriately.
  • Delivery teams have clear priorities, sustainable ways of working and confidence in the programme plan.
